Ulta Beauty Inc

NASDAQ:ULTA   4:00:00 PM EDT
485.08
+11.30 (+2.38%)
6:11:48 PM EDT: $484.99 -0.09 (-0.02%)
Twitter Share  Facebook Share StockTwits Share